    Will Tesla ever make a hatchback?

    Tesla has not officially announced any plans to produce a traditional hatchback. However, the company has introduced models with hatch-like designs, such as the Model 3 and Model Y. These vehicles have a liftgate-style rear door, which provides easy access to the cargo area. While they may not be traditional hatchbacks, they offer similar functionality and practicality. It’s possible that Tesla may explore a more conventional hatchback design in the future, but there’s no concrete evidence to suggest this is in the works.

    What is the closest Tesla model to a hatchback?

    The Tesla Model 3 and Model Y are the closest to traditional hatchbacks in Tesla’s current lineup. Both models have a liftgate-style rear door and a spacious cargo area, making them ideal for those who need a vehicle with ample storage space. The Model 3 has a cargo capacity of 15 cubic feet, while the Model Y offers up to 23 cubic feet of cargo space. While they may not be traditional hatchbacks, they offer similar practicality and versatility. (See Also: How to Change Navigation View on Tesla Model 3? – Easy Steps)
